Leaking boot solved!

Featured Replies

Recently my car has started getting wet in the boot near the little storage net (otherside fron CD changer). It turned out to be a poor spot weld near the boot strut which had broken. This can be fixed with a small dab of silicone sealant. I know a few other owners have had the same problem, It can be verified by pouring a jug of water down the rain gutter with the boot lid open. exactly the problem i had, posted it a lil while ago, make sure the ball stud for the boot strut is tight as i think the spot weld breaks when that is a tad loose putting extra strain on the spot welds, i had mine fixed under corrosion warrenty :) 10 years on the skodas!! they re welded it and painted the rain gutter
